Apple Cinnamon Applesauce Bundt Cake
Ingredients
- 1 box yellow or white cake mix
- 1 cup apple juice
- 1 cup applesauce
- 2 large eggs
- 2 apples peeled and diced
- 2 tbsp oil
- 2 tsp cinnamon
- 2 tsp vanilla
Instructions
-
Preheat oven to 350 degrees
-
Add all ingredients except the apples and eggs to a mixer and mix.
-
Add eggs and apples and mix until smooth.
-
Spray bundt cake pan with cooking spray and coat with flour. Then add the batter to the pan.
-
Bake for 60 minutes.
